Major new rail hub for Auckland

Updated at 4:15 pm on 17 September 2009

The latest stage in a bid to make Auckland rival Wellington as a rail city has moved a step closer, with funding confirmed for a rail hub at New Lynn.

Funding of $100 million has been confirmed for the plans to transform the traditional industrial suburb. A new station described by some as a "mini-Britomart" is being built, while the Waitakere City Council is planning retail, residential and roading developments.
